Abstract

Medicinal plants are meritoriously used in traditional medicines for centuries. The present review aims at gathering vast pharmacological applications of Lepidagathis cristata,Willd (Acanthaceae) a multipurpose medicinal plant. Traditionally this herb is used for the treatment of fever, eczema, psoriasis, epilepsy, skin abscess, burns, mouth ulcer, snake bites, wounds, skin itching and other skin diseases. The present article highlights the phytochemical screening and pharmacological properties such as antimicrobial, hypoglycaemic, antiemetic, anti-inflammatory, analgesic, immunesuppressive and wound healing. Taking great concern of the useful benefits of the plant it can be used as safe drug for mankind.
